About Me

I am a Research Fellow at Nanyang Technological University (NTU), Singapore, specializing in symmetric-key cryptanalysis and automation tools.

  • Former Cybersecurity Engineer at CSIT, Singapore (close to 2 years experience)
  • Ph.D. in Mathematical Sciences (NTU, 2023) under Prof. Thomas Peyrin
  • Thesis: "Cryptanalysis of Lightweight Symmetric-Key Cryptographic Algorithms"
  • B.Sc. and M.Sc. in Mathematical Sciences from NTU
  • Master's research: Optimization techniques for block cipher hardware implementations

My research interests lie in cryptography. Particularly, in automation—designing secure symmetric-key primitives and developing advanced tools for cryptanalysis.
